1. What is 3-D graphing in Algebra II?

3-D graphing in Algebra II is the representation of three-dimensional equations and functions on a coordinate plane. It involves plotting points in three dimensions, with an x, y, and z axis, to visualize and analyze relationships between variables.

2. What are the key components of a 3-D graph in Algebra II?

The key components of a 3-D graph in Algebra II include the x, y, and z axes, which represent the three variables in the equation, a scale for each axis, and a grid to help with plotting points accurately.

3. How do you plot a point on a 3-D graph in Algebra II?

To plot a point on a 3-D graph in Algebra II, you need to determine its coordinates in the form (x, y, z) and locate it on the graph by counting the appropriate number of units on each axis. Then, draw a dot or mark the point on the graph.
